The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of David Gray, born in 1857 in Colton, Ayrshire, consisted of 7 members. David was the head of the household, married to Charlotte Gray, born in 1852 in Fife, Scotland. They had 1 child; David, born 1880 in Helensburgh, Dunbartonshire, Scotland.
During the period, also present in the household were David's Step Daughter, Christina (born 1868 in England), David's Grandson, James (born 1872 in England), David's Granddaughter, Catherine (born 1874 in Helensburgh, Dunbartonshire, Scotland) and David's Grandson, Alexander (born 1877 in Helensburgh, Dunbartonshire, Scotland).
